Output 2b5c608153c07075b4dc4a1b76f943adf4bbf928c79a1a51dcb032862231153a:1

value
589943
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 103a4bb22d921f566c580059d5d823955f0debbc OP_EQUALVERIFY OP_CHECKSIG
address
12UoeXRyZ9ju1MLp4Nta8jH6nuX8771X4G
transaction
2b5c608153c07075b4dc4a1b76f943adf4bbf928c79a1a51dcb032862231153a
spent
true